What is a Static Website?
A static website has a pre-decided content that presents to the user exactly as stored. A page is written in HTML/CSS and is the same until an editor changes it.
Straightforward and speedy
No backend/database
Good for the portfolios and information sites
Static website example : A personal blog, digital resume, and company homepage which require minimal updates.

🔹 Pendant Drop Method (DSA100 - Drop Shape Analyzer)
This optical technique involves analyzing the shape of a droplet suspended from a needle to determine surface or interfacial tension. The curvature of the droplet is related to the balance between gravity and surface forces, providing highly accurate results that are ideal for dynamic studies and small sample volumes.
🔹 Wilhelmy Plate and Du Noüy Ring Methods (K20 - Force Tensiometer)
These classical force-based methods involve immersing a thin plate (Wilhelmy) or a platinum ring (Du Noüy) into a liquid and measuring the force required to detach it. These techniques are particularly suited for measuring static surface tension with high reproducibility and are widely used in quality control and formulation studies.
🔹 Critical Micelle Concentration (CMC)
CMC analysis reveals the concentration at which surfactant molecules begin to form micelles, a key factor in formulating detergents, emulsifiers, and dispersants. Knowing the CMC helps in optimizing surfactant efficiency and cost-effectiveness in formulations.

What is a Website?
A website is a collection of interlinked web pages hosted under a single domain name, designed to serve a specific purpose. Think of it as a digital storefront or an online hub that provides a comprehensive experience to users. Websites can vary significantly based on their type and functionality:
Corporate Websites Ideal for businesses aiming to showcase their products, services, and achievements. For example, the KSoft Technologies website highlights our expertise in areas like SEO, app development, and web design.
E-Commerce Websites Platforms like Amazon or Shopify allow businesses to sell products directly to customers. These websites integrate payment gateways, inventory management systems, and customer service functionalities.
Portfolio Websites Focused on showcasing individual or business achievements, these websites are ideal for freelancers or creative professionals.
Landing Pages Dedicated pages within a website that focus on lead generation and conversions, often used in digital marketing campaigns.
Blogs and Forums Content-centric websites aimed at providing information, engaging with communities, or building authority in a niche.
Technical Structure of a Website
A website comprises:
Domain Name: The unique address users type in to access the site (e.g., ksofttechnologies.com).
Hosting Server: Where all the data and files of the website are stored.
Content Management System (CMS): Tools like WordPress or Joomla that allow users to create and manage content.
Backend and Frontend: The backend involves server-side scripting (e.g., PHP, Python), while the frontend includes design elements (e.g., HTML, CSS, JavaScript).
What is a Web Page?
A web page is a single document within a website, identifiable by its unique URL. For example, on ksofttechnologies.com, the “Contact Us” page or “Services” page is a web page.
Types of Web Pages
Static Pages Content remains the same unless manually updated. They’re ideal for information like company profiles or mission statements.
Dynamic Pages Content is fetched from a database and changes based on user interaction. Examples include dashboards or search results pages.
Landing Pages Specifically designed for marketing campaigns, focusing on a single product, service, or call to action.
Blog Posts Individual articles or write-ups focused on specific topics within a blog section of a website.
Technical Structure of a Web Page
Each web page includes:
URL Structure: For example, https://ksofttechnologies.com/services.
HTML Markup: Defines the structure and content of the page.
CSS and JavaScript: For styling and functionality.
Metadata: Helps search engines understand the page content.

The Crucial Role Of URL Structure In SEO
In the intricate world of Search Engine Optimization (SEO), every component of a website plays a pivotal role, and one often underestimated element is the URL structure. The URL, or Uniform Resource Locator, is not merely an address for web pages; it plays a crucial role in influencing search engine rankings, user experience, and overall website performance.
Why Does URL Structure Matter?
1. Readability and User Experience:
A well-structured URL is easy to read and understand. It provides users and search engines with a clear indication of the page's content. For example, a URL like "yourwebsite.com/product-category/product-name" is more user-friendly than one filled with numbers and symbols. This enhances the overall user experience, making it easier for visitors to navigate your site.
2. Keyword Inclusion:
Incorporating relevant keywords into your URL can positively impact search engine rankings. When search engines crawl your site, they analyze the URL for keywords to understand the content of the page. Including targeted keywords in your URL can help signal the relevance of your content and improve your chances of ranking for those keywords.
3. Crawlability and Indexing:
Search engines use crawlers to navigate and index the vast expanse of the internet. A clear and concise URL structure assists these crawlers in understanding the hierarchy of your website and the relationships between different pages. This, in turn, helps search engines index your content more effectively, ensuring it appears in relevant search results.
4. Avoidance of Duplicate Content Issues:
A well-organized URL structure helps in preventing duplicate content issues. When different versions of the same content exist with different URLs, it can confuse search engines and dilute the authority of the original content. A proper URL structure aids in maintaining the canonicalization of pages, reducing the risk of duplicate content penalties.
Best Practices for URL Structure:
1. Use Hyphens to Separate Words:
When structuring URLs, use hyphens (-) to separate words. For example, use "yourwebsite.com/about-us" instead of "yourwebsite.com/aboutus." Hyphens are more readable and are preferred by search engines.
2. Keep it Short and Simple:
Shorter URLs are easier to remember and share. Aim for simplicity and relevance. Avoid unnecessary characters, numbers, and parameters in your URLs. A concise URL is not only user-friendly but also more likely to be clicked on and shared.
3. Include Targeted Keywords:
Incorporate relevant keywords into your URL, especially in the page's main content or topic. However, avoid keyword stuffing, as this can have a negative impact. The goal is to strike a balance between clarity and keyword relevance.
4. Static vs. Dynamic URLs:
While both static (fixed) and dynamic (parameter-driven) URLs can be effective, static URLs are generally preferred for SEO. Static URLs are more user-friendly and tend to perform better in search engine rankings.
5. Canonicalization:
Implement canonical tags to indicate the preferred version of a URL if there are multiple versions of the same content. This helps in consolidating link equity and avoiding duplicate content issues.
6. HTTPS Protocol:
In the era of heightened online security, using the HTTPS protocol is crucial. Search engines give preference to secure websites, and having HTTPS in your URL contributes positively to your site's SEO.

How Social Media Marketing Is Different From Traditional Marketing
The marketing world has undergone a significant transformation in recent times. While traditional marketing channels like print, television, and radio still hold value, the rise of social media has opened a dynamic new avenue for businesses to connect with their target audience.
This article delves into the key differences between social media marketing and traditional marketing, highlighting the unique strengths and considerations of each approach.
Reach and Audience Targeting
· Traditional Marketing: Relies on demographics and broadcasted messages. Newspapers, magazines, and television cater to a general audience within a specific area. Targeting specific demographics can be achieved through strategic ad placement, but true individualization is limited.
· Social Media Marketing: Enables laser-focused targeting. Platforms like Facebook and Instagram allow marketers to target users based on a multitude of factors, including age, location, interests, and online behavior. This granular targeting ensures messages reach the most relevant audience segment, maximizing campaign effectiveness.
Interaction and Engagement
· Traditional Marketing: Primarily a one-way communication channel. Print ads, billboards, and even television commercials are delivered without the ability for immediate audience response.
· Social Media Marketing: Fosters two-way communication and engagement. Social media platforms provide a space for direct interaction between brands and their audience. Companies can respond to comments and messages, answer questions, and address concerns in real time, fostering a sense of community and loyalty.
Content and Creativity
· Traditional Marketing: Content is static and limited by format. Print ads rely on visuals and text, while television commercials are restricted by time constraints.
· Social Media Marketing: Offers a diverse range of content formats. Businesses can leverage images, videos, live streams, and even interactive polls and quizzes to capture audience attention and deliver their message creatively and engagingly.
Cost and Measurement
· Traditional Marketing: Costs can be high, particularly for prime-time television slots or large-scale print campaigns. Measuring the return on investment (ROI) can be challenging, often relying on estimates and indirect metrics.
· Social Media Marketing: Offers a more cost-effective approach. Many social media platforms provide free business accounts, and paid advertising options are often flexible and budget-friendly. Tracking campaign performance is significantly easier with built-in analytics that provides insights into reach, engagement, and conversions.
Data Analytics
· Traditional Marketing: Limited data available to measure campaign effectiveness. Traditional methods often rely on estimates and indirect metrics like website traffic fluctuations or an increase in sales calls.
· Social Media Marketing: Provides comprehensive data and analytics. Platforms offer insights into impressions, engagement metrics (likes, comments, shares), website clicks, and even conversion rates. This data allows marketers to refine their strategy, optimize content, and measure the true impact of their social media efforts.
Crisis Management and Brand Reputation
· Traditional Marketing: Limited ability to address negative feedback or public relations issues promptly. Responding to criticism in print or television ads often requires time and additional resources.
· Social Media Marketing: Enables real-time crisis management. Businesses can directly address customer concerns and negative feedback on social media platforms, allowing them to control the narrative and minimize potential damage to their brand reputation.

Website 🌐
Websites are the digital storefronts of the internet. They primarily serve informational and static content, making them ideal for sharing knowledge, establishing an online presence, or showcasing your business. Key characteristics include:
📚 Primarily informational and static.
🌍 Accessed via web browsers on various devices.
💻 Built with web technologies like HTML, CSS, and JavaScript.
🚀 Examples: Blogs, news sites, company homepages.
Web App 🚀
Web applications, or web apps, are dynamic and interactive platforms accessed through web browsers. They go beyond static content, offering functionalities such as user interactivity, data processing, and real-time updates. Key characteristics include:
🔄 Interactive and dynamic web-based applications.
🌐 Accessed through web browsers.
🛠️ Built with web technologies and often backend technologies.
📊 Examples: Online email clients (e.g., Gmail), project management tools (e.g., Trello).
Mobile App 📱
Mobile applications, or mobile apps, are software programs designed specifically for mobile devices. Users download and install them from app stores like iOS's App Store or Android's Google Play Store. Key characteristics include:
📲 Software applications designed for mobile devices.
📥 Downloaded and installed from app stores (iOS, Android).
🛠️ Developed with platform-specific languages (e.g., Swift, Java).
🎮 Examples: Games (e.g., Angry Birds), social media apps (e.g., Instagram), navigation apps (e.g., Google Maps).

Understanding Bot Detection on Food Delivery Platforms
1. Common Bot Detection Techniques
Food delivery platforms use various methods to block automated scrapers:
IP Blocking – Detects repeated requests from the same IP and blocks access.
User-Agent Tracking – Identifies and blocks non-human browsing patterns.
CAPTCHA Challenges – Requires solving puzzles to verify human presence.
JavaScript Challenges – Uses scripts to detect bots attempting to load pages without interaction.
Behavioral Analysis – Tracks mouse movements, scrolling, and keystrokes to differentiate bots from humans.
2. Rate Limiting and Request Patterns
Platforms monitor the frequency of requests coming from a specific IP or user session. If a scraper makes too many requests within a short time frame, it triggers rate limiting, causing the scraper to receive 403 Forbidden or 429 Too Many Requests errors.
3. Device Fingerprinting
Many websites use sophisticated techniques to detect unique attributes of a browser and device. This includes screen resolution, installed plugins, and system fonts. If a scraper runs on a known bot signature, it gets flagged.
Techniques to Overcome Bot Detection
1. IP Rotation and Proxy Management
Using a pool of rotating IPs helps avoid detection and blocking.
Use residential proxies instead of data center IPs.
Rotate IPs with each request to simulate different users.
Leverage proxy providers like Bright Data, ScraperAPI, and Smartproxy.
Implement session-based IP switching to maintain persistence.
2. Mimic Human Browsing Behavior
To appear more human-like, scrapers should:
Introduce random time delays between requests.
Use headless browsers like Puppeteer or Playwright to simulate real interactions.
Scroll pages and click elements programmatically to mimic real user behavior.
Randomize mouse movements and keyboard inputs.
Avoid loading pages at robotic speeds; introduce a natural browsing flow.
3. Bypassing CAPTCHA Challenges
Implement automated CAPTCHA-solving services like 2Captcha, Anti-Captcha, or DeathByCaptcha.
Use machine learning models to recognize and solve simple CAPTCHAs.
Avoid triggering CAPTCHAs by limiting request frequency and mimicking human navigation.
Employ AI-based CAPTCHA solvers that use pattern recognition to bypass common challenges.
4. Handling JavaScript-Rendered Content
Use Selenium, Puppeteer, or Playwright to interact with JavaScript-heavy pages.
Extract data directly from network requests instead of parsing the rendered HTML.
Load pages dynamically to prevent detection through static scrapers.
Emulate browser interactions by executing JavaScript code as real users would.
Cache previously scraped data to minimize redundant requests.
5. API-Based Extraction (Where Possible)
Some food delivery platforms offer APIs to access menu data. If available:
Check the official API documentation for pricing and access conditions.
Use API keys responsibly and avoid exceeding rate limits.
Combine API-based and web scraping approaches for optimal efficiency.
6. Using AI for Advanced Scraping
Machine learning models can help scrapers adapt to evolving anti-bot measures by:
Detecting and avoiding honeypots designed to catch bots.
Using natural language processing (NLP) to extract and categorize menu data efficiently.
Predicting changes in website structure to maintain scraper functionality.

What is a 3D Rendering?
A 3D rendering is a static, high-quality image created from a 3D model of a building or space. It showcases a design from a specific angle, with realistic textures, lighting, and details, giving viewers a photorealistic snapshot of the project.
What are Key Features?
Static Image: A single, non-interactive view, like a digital photograph.
High Detail: Emphasizes textures, materials, and lighting (e.g., marble floors, glass windows, or sunset reflections).
Applications: Used in marketing materials, presentations, brochures, or websites to highlight a design’s aesthetic.
Example: A 3D rendering of a luxury Mumbai penthouse’s living room, showing plush furniture, ambient lighting, and a panoramic city view, perfect for a real estate brochure.
Why Use 3D Rendering?
Cost-Effective: Renderings are quicker and cheaper to produce than walkthroughs, ideal for projects needing multiple high-quality images.
Visual Impact: Perfect for showcasing specific design elements, like a building’s facade or an interior space, in a polished, professional way.
Versatility: Easily integrated into print or digital media, from billboards in Delhi to social media ads.
What is an Architectural Walkthrough?
An architectural walkthrough is a dynamic, animated video that guides viewers through a 3D model of a building or space. It simulates a real-life tour, allowing viewers to “walk” through rooms, explore layouts, and experience the design from multiple perspectives.
What are Key Features?
Animated Video: A fluid, interactive-like experience, often 1-3 minutes long.
Immersive Navigation: Shows spatial flow, transitions between rooms, and the overall layout.
Applications: Used in client presentations, real estate sales pitches, or virtual tours to demonstrate a project’s functionality and feel.
Example: A walkthrough of a Bangalore office complex, starting at the lobby, moving through open-plan workspaces, and ending at a rooftop terrace, giving clients a sense of the building’s flow.
Why Use an Architectural Walkthrough?
Immersive Experience: Engages viewers by simulating a real-world tour, helping them visualize living or working in the space.
Comprehensive View: Showcases the entire project, not just one angle, ideal for complex designs like multi-story buildings.
Client Engagement: Boosts buyer confidence, with 70% of real estate clients preferring video tours over static images, per industry studies.
What are Key Differences Between Architectural Walkthrough and 3D Rendering?
To help you decide which visualization tool suits your needs, here’s a breakdown of the main differences:
Format:
3D Rendering: Static image, like a single frame capturing one perspective.
Walkthrough: Animated video, offering a continuous, multi-angle tour.
Implication: Renderings are best for quick, impactful visuals; walkthroughs excel at showcasing spatial dynamics.
Interactivity:
3D Rendering: Non-interactive; viewers see only what the image shows.
Walkthrough: Mimics interactivity, guiding viewers through a pre-set path, with some versions allowing user-controlled navigation (e.g., VR walkthroughs).
Implication: Walkthroughs create a more engaging, story-driven experience, ideal for client presentations.
Production Time and Cost:
3D Rendering: Faster and less expensive, as it involves creating one image. A single rendering can cost $500-$2,000, depending on complexity.
Walkthrough: More time-intensive and costly, requiring animation and sequencing. A 2-minute walkthrough may cost $5,000-$15,000.
Implication: Renderings suit budget-conscious projects; walkthroughs are investments for high-stakes pitches.
Purpose and Audience:
3D Rendering: Targets broad audiences (e.g., homebuyers browsing ads) with eye-catching visuals for marketing.
Walkthrough: Appeals to serious clients (e.g., investors or developers) who need to understand spatial flow and functionality.
Implication: Choose renderings for mass marketing; walkthroughs for detailed client approvals.
Level of Detail:
3D Rendering: Focuses on hyper-realistic details in one scene, like intricate lighting or material textures.
Walkthrough: Prioritizes movement and flow, with slightly less focus on minute details due to animation demands.
Implication: Renderings are ideal for highlighting aesthetics; walkthroughs emphasize layout and experience.
